Central Virginia Chapter / Fulbright Association Offering networking, fellowship and research to Fulbright alumni in Central Virginia

The Central Virginia Chapter was established by Fulbright alumni in the region, who wanted to continue their own international experience by enhancing the experience of visiting Fulbrighters from overseas. Our membership area covers the variety of geography and opportunity in central Virginia. We include major public universities and smaller, private colleges among our active partners.

Meet another of our 2024-25 Fulbrighters -- Slenka Botello

Slenka is a Colombian Fulbright Scholar and first-year PhD student in the Department of Art and Architectural History at UVA Charlottesville. She holds an M.A. in Art Studies from Ibero University in Mexico City and a BA in History from the National University of Colombia.

Her research interests focus on feminist art history in Latin America, and she is particularly interested in examining how the new narratives of feminist art are transforming art history and curatorial practices in Colombia. Her previous research experience has focused on the category of “monstrosity” to analyze European travelers’ representations of indigenous South Americans from a decolonial perspective.

She has also analyzed the place of demonic and sinful bodies in 18th-century Jesuit Mexican and Colombian art. With a background in art-based research and teaching art history to artists, as well as a deep love for DIY zine projects, Slenka is excited to contribute to the vibrant academic community in Charlottesville and Virginia.

Introducing our Fulbrighters for 2024-25. First up: *Orsolya Heidenwolf*

"I am from Hungary and currently studying as a Visiting Student Researcher at Virginia Tech College of Engineering Myers-Lawson School of Construction. Here my research is focusing on to understand what are the best technologies that can help the construction industry to be a more effective industry.

"I finished my undergraduate studies and Budapest University of Technology and Economics in Civil Engineering. Then I studied at Istanbul Technical University and also finished my MBA at Budapest. Currently I am working on my PhD dissertation in the field of Business Informatics and my research is focusing on the Construction Industry Digital Transformation at Corvinus University of Budapest."

Introducing Fulbrighter Manuela D'Ávila:

Manuela is a Brazilian journalist with a Master's degree in Public Policy and is currently pursuing her Ph.D. in Public Policy at UFRGS (Federal University of Rio Grande do Sul). Her research focuses on examining violence and freedom as catalysts for Brazilian internet regulation. Manuela has served as the youngest city councilor in Porto Alegre, as well as the most-voted federal and state deputy in Brazil. In 2018, she ran for vice president of the country, making it to the second round of the election where she competed against Jair Bolsonaro. She founded the "E Se Fosse Você? Institute," aimed at combating disinformation, gender violence, and hate speech. She has published four books: "Revolución Laura", "Por que lutamos? um livro sobre amor e liberdade" (also translated into Spanish) "E Se Fosse Você? Surviving hate networks and fake news" and "Somos as palavras que usamos". She is also the organizer and author of the Collections "Sempre foi sobre nós: relatos da violência política de gênero no Brasil", and "Rede de Mentiras e de ódio: e se o alvo fosse você?", both with Spanish translations.

Introducing Fulbrighter Marvin Nicholas Michael Hirt:

Marvin is from Munich, Germany, currently attending the Master of Public Policy (MPP) program at the Batten School.

He graduated from the University of Applied Sciences of the State of Bavaria in 2018 with a Diploma in Public Law and Public Management. Furthermore, he is studying law for public administration (LL.M.) at the Berlin School of Economics and Law since 2021. His areas of interest include urban affairs, policymaking process, and public law. Following graduation, he worked for the City of Munich, Germany, as a executive officer for the Department of Housing and Migration in the area of misappropriation of living space and protection of citizens from gentrification.

Marvin is curious about the U.S. culture as well as its wonderful people. In his home country, he enjoys hiking in the Alps and hopes to explore the wonderful nature and landscape in the US as well. One of his other interests is architecture.

Introducing Fulbrighter Luciana Mariel Alberio. She is from Buenos Aires (Argentina) and is teaching at Virginia State University.

I have a BA in the Teaching of English as a Foreign Language and I am the current Fulbright FLTA scholar in Virginia State University for the Academic Year 2023-2024. I have experience teaching English to students in Argentina of different age ranges (covering Kindergarten, Primary, Secondary and Tertiary level). My current duties as a Foreign Language Teaching Assistant include teaching a course of Elementary Spanish I, participating in the weekly meetings of the Spanish Conversation Club, spending time in the Office for International Education and giving Spanish tutoring. Moreover, I serve as a cultural ambassador of Argentina, which is why I am dedicated to the diffusion of not only my native language (Spanish) but also the customs, idiosyncrasy and history of my country. Also, as part of my Fulbright scholarship, I am allowed to take 2 courses per semester in my host university. For this Fall term, I chose “American Literature I” and “The teaching of English in Secondary School”, both of which I find very interesting. During my stay here in USA, I hope to not only get to know places and people (both native and foreign like me) but also acquire knowledge and experiences that enrich my life from every point of view (professional, personal, etc.)

In the attached photo, you can see me wearing an Argentina T-shirt as part of a movie night event at Virginia State University in which I was the host. Within the celebrations for Hispanic Heritage Month, and together with the Languages and Literature Department, we screened the Argentinian film “La Odisea de los Giles” (“Heroic Losers”), and had some typical meals from my country. Both students and teachers shared a nice evening, and I was also able to talk about the Argentinian historical context in which the film takes place.

Introducing Fulbrighter Hoang Ho:

Hoang is from Vietnam, currently pursuing an MS in Business with a focus on Branding & Copywriting at the VCU Brandcenter. With eight years of experience in multinational advertising firms like Ogilvy, Dentsu, and Publicis, he represented Vietnam at the 2019 Cannes Lions, the world's premier advertising festival in France. Hoang is passionate about leveraging advertising's creative and attention-grabbing power to address social issues, particularly in healthcare and sustainability, where he has spearheaded impactful campaigns in his home country. Beyond his "Mad Men" dream in the U.S., Hoang loves immersing himself in America's natural beauty through hiking and visiting national parks.
